Summer is almost here, and spring brush and leaf pick-up is now over, and we are on our summer schedule of picking up brush only on the third Tuesday of the month. Please refer to the City Notices - Seasonal page on the web site for the rules and limits associated with summer brush pick-up.

Parking rules and regulations in the downtown are now being enforced. If you do have any questions about parking, please contact the Police Department at 526-6211, and/or check their web site, harborspringspolice.com.

I consider Harbor Springs a very “walkable” community, and it was good to see the snow and ice disappear. If you are walking your dog, please remember that City regulations require you to pick up your dog waste. Carry a baggy along, and then drop the waste into a garbage can. Other walkers will appreciate your cooperation.

I also want to compliment the Garden Club and all our businesses and residents who do such a wonderful job planting and maintaining flowers to beautify the community.

As you turn on your lawn sprinkler systems, please practice some restraint in how long and how often you water. Water, though abundant, is still a precious commodity, and without some care, our pumping capacity could be exceeded, in which case we would have to put in place sprinkling limitations. So please exercise some restraint.
